Re: HELP-strike jump

Posted: February 21st, 2010, 2:54 am
by Innkeeper
The problem isn't the distance, it's the fact that the jump goes up. So the gap might in fact only be 270 but because the end platform is higher, it is much harder than a normal 270 gap.

Re: HELP-strike jump

Posted: February 21st, 2010, 2:12 pm
by Lancast
Na don't use 250, 250 is worse than 125 or 333 when it comes to distance jumping, 250 is mostly used for bounces or switches.
